## SQL Linting

All SQL files at Bramblegate must pass `sqlcheck` before merge. Rules enforce uppercase keywords, explicit column lists (no `SELECT *`), and snake_case identifiers. The linter validates schema references against a live shadow database, so it needs network access during CI and local runs. Before your first run, configure the linter's schema probe with the connection string below.

primary connection of fajog-bageg = clickhouse://tamion_svc:0nS8bDSETpHjj2@db-cbc5.nelvrocorp.example:5432/nordor

Subject: Key rotation for Ledgerline billing worker

Hi,

As part of this week's blue-green deploy of the Ledgerline billing worker, we rotated the credentials used by the green fleet to reach the Coinwright settlement service. The blue fleet keeps its existing key until cutover completes on Thursday. Please update the release checklist accordingly. The new key for the green environment is included below.

app token of fajop-fahif = qvz4-AnML

Q: How do team assistants get into the hardware lab?
A: The lab on Level 3 of the Fennick Building is keypad-controlled. Access is limited to booked sessions; reserve via the lab calendar. Escort any visitors at all times and sign them in. At the keypad, enter the code below.

door code, tajof-kageg: bdg-QVDCE-3

**Q: Why do the snapshot tests for Pebbleview components keep failing after minor CSS tweaks?**

Because snapshots capture rendered markup exactly. If your change is intentional, run the update script and commit the new snapshots. Don't blindly update, though — eyeball the diff first. To regenerate the baseline vault locally, you'll need the recovery passphrase below.

strongbox words: raldor-eliir-lamael

Subject: Retiring the homegrown job queue in Quillhopper

Team, as of release 4.2 we replace the legacy in-process queue with the Marrowline scheduler. Future maintainers should note: retry semantics change from at-most-once to at-least-once, so handlers must stay idempotent. The old queue tables remain read-only for two releases before deletion. Rollback is possible only before the first Marrowline job commits. Please review the migration checklist carefully before approving deploys. The qualifying build token appears below.

session token of kahog-bahif = htk9_f63daec35